How do locksmiths know it's your house?

Locksmiths are only legally permitted to unlock a house or car for someone who is authorized to be there, such as the owner or renter. The simplest way is to ask for a standard ID document, such as a driver’s license showing the residence address or an insurance card with the vehicle’s VIN on it.

Can locksmiths program car keys?

It is often assumed that because the key is programmed directly to a vehicle, only the specific dealership can replace a missing key. … You don’t need to have a key in hand when requesting locksmith services. In most cases a locksmith will be able to program a new key using the vehicle alone.

Can I rekey my own locks?

You can re-key a lock like a pro and at a fraction of the cost, with something like a Schlage rekey kit. Re-keying kits are available for most lock brands, like a Schlage or a Kwikset rekey kit, but they’re not interchangeable. … But keep your current keys—you’ll need them to remove the cylinder.

How much should a locksmith cost?

The average cost to hire a locksmith is $85 to $175 with most spending $129. The minimum call out charge is $30 to $85, and from $100 to $250 for after-hours service. Typical rates to unlock a car is $60 to $85, and between $65 and $185 if you’re locked out of the house.

Who is locksmith?

A locksmith is a person who works with locks, keys and security systems. Locksmithing is the profession of a locksmith. Locksmiths fix broken locks, make keys, and install security systems like alarms.
